Translate
7/1/15
Si yo lo hubiera sabido: Hoy, Clang (o como Apple mete el cazo en la fuente)
Web OS
3286ª Parte Si yo lo hubiera sabido: Hoy, Clang (o como Apple mete el cazo en la fuente)
clang
clang/LLVM
clang
clang
clang
PCBSD
FBSD
compilando con clang
Esto parece el sonido de un cencerro de un vaca lechera pero no, es algo serio que compromete el futuro de la fuente abierta u opensource pues sin herramientas como los compiladores libres y gratuitos estamos fritos, el problema viene cuando una multinacional como APPLE y otras meten la cuchara o mejor dicho el cazo en esto de elegir compilador por que unos tienen un tipo de licencia y otros no (hay que ser extremadamente leguleyo en la legislación USA para notar las diferencias), de hecho está claro que los BSDs van a la estela de APPLE y la putada del ZFS en FBSD (adiós a UFS y todo eso de la compatibilidad, ZFS-Fuse a mi no me funciona) y por consiguiente en PCBSD y el binomio de usar clang o make para compilar no es que los haga ser unos SOs muy interesantes para la normalidad de usuarios pero si que son muy válidos para aquellos que quieren aprender a hacer sus cosillas en esto de los SOs pues normalmente vienen de fábrica al menos pcbsd con todo lo necesario para ponerse a jugar montando cosas, unos simples enlaces de por ejemplo gcc48 o lo que sea a tu bin/ poniendo gcc y cosas así y a funcionar compilando con gcc o clangeando con clang. En linux también funciona y en otros SOs. Así que no os podéis escapar si tenéis el gusanillo. :) Ximo
Suscribirse a:
Enviar comentarios (Atom)
No hay comentarios:
Publicar un comentario